Mady Kaye Goes Cabaret - The Magic of Mercer! Mady Kaye first presented this original show at Zachary Scott Theater in Austin, TX in 2005, as part of the Z-Cabaret Concert Series. The show was a hit, and featured favorites from the Johnny Mercer songbook as well as stories about his life. Now Ms. Kaye presents this wonderful show on a CD featuring her favorite Austin musicians: Eddy Hobizal, pianist extraordinaire; Paul Spikes, on acoustic bass and splendid harmonica; Art Kidd, favorite drummer; and Mitch Watkins, legendary guitarist. The Magic of Mercer presents fourteen gems of Mercer's prolific song catalog, from his humorous 'The Old Music Master' to his heartbreaking 'One for My Baby' and 'I Remember You.'
